Description: |
| Arranges and directs funeral services for Bonney-Watson families. Position is based out of SeaTac, WA. No relocation available. |
Duties: |
| Coordinates transfer of human remains to mortuary for preparation. Interviews family or other authorized person to arrange details such as preparation of obituary notice, selection of urn or casket, determination of location and time of cremation or burial, selection of Pallbearers, procurement of official for religious rites, and transporttion, as needed. Plans placement of casket in visitation room and/or chapel and ajusts lights, fixtures and floral displays. Directs Pallbearers in their duties; leads funeral procession to church or burial site; prepares human remains for interment or directs preparations and shipment of body for out of state burial. |
Qualifications: |
Two-year course of study at an accredited college, two year aprenticeship period under supervision of a licensed funeral director. Successful completion of extensive examination for licensesure by the State of Washington.
Embalming licensure is a plus.
Must be capable of lifting 50 lbs. regularly and standing for long periods without relief. Must show capability to adapt to change and adopt our prescribed methods of serving our client families.
Must possess the highest degree of tact and sensitivity and have indisputable integrity and possess a strong work ethic. |
